driving directions

general directions from I-75

  • From I-75 northbound or southbound, take the West US-10 Exit #162B.
  • Take the Garfield Road Exit. Turn left (south) onto Garfield Road and go about five miles.
  • The main airport entrance is on the left at the caution light.

general directions from U.S. 10

  • Take the Garfield Road Exit. Turn south onto Garfield Road and go about five miles.
  • The main airport entrance is on the left at the caution light.

ATTENTION MBS PASSENGERS . . . The railroad tracks on Freeland Road in Freeland located between M-47 and MBS Airport are under construction and closed to through traffic.  A detour is posted; however, passengers coming to MBS from the west may want to avoid this area.  The railroad construction is scheduled to last until Monday, June 28th weather permitting.

Also, due to a Township water main project, Garfield Road north of MBS Airport is reduced to one lane with a temporary traffic signal.  Passengers coming to the airport from the north on Garfield Road should expect slight delays and allow for this in your travel out to the airport.
